Abstract
Phase relations and melting temperatures in the PbF2-BiF3 system were studied by solid state reactions and DTA. A fluorite-type phase Pb1-xBixF2+x with 0<x<0.5, and a tysonite-type phase Bi1-yPbyF3-y with 0.5<y<0.25 are formed with deviation of ±0.05 at temperatures 500~700°C. A maximum-melting point was seen at Pb1-xBixF2+x. The maximum-melting point and the maximum-ionic conductivity in fluorite-type solid solutions appear to be about the same composition. We discussed the possibility of ordered phase at low temperatures thermodynamically.
